Choosing the right retainer type in Deal
If you are comparing retainer types in Deal, clinical suitability is the most important factor. Your orthodontist or dentist will recommend the type that gives the best long-term result based on your previous treatment and teeth.
Fixed retainers are widely used in Deal for the lower front teeth. They require no daily removal and provide continuous retention, but need regular checking and careful cleaning with interdental tools.
Essix clear retainers are the most commonly used removable option in Deal. They are discreet, easy to manage, and can be replaced relatively quickly if lost or damaged. Ask your provider how quickly a replacement can be provided if needed.
Hawley retainers are more durable and adjustable than Essix trays but are less commonly recommended as a first choice by many providers in Deal. Ask whether they are available if you prefer a more robust removable option.

Retainer type comparison for Deal
Choosing the right retainer type in Deal, Kent depends on clinical recommendation, lifestyle, and cleaning habits.
Fixed retainers
Bonded behind the teeth permanently. No daily routine but require flossing with a threader. Common on lower front teeth.
Essix retainers
Clear plastic trays worn at night. Easy to clean but can crack or warp over time. Must be stored safely when not worn.
Hawley retainers
Acrylic and wire design. More durable than Essix and adjustable, but more visible when worn.
